Perplexity: A Measure of Linguistic Uncertainty
Perplexity is a metric utilized in natural language processing (NLP) to quantify the uncertainty or ambiguity present in a language model's predictions. In essence, perplexity measures how well a model can predict the next word in a sequence. A lower perplexity score indicates greater accuracy and confidence in the model's predictions, suggesting a better understanding of the underlying linguistic structure.
Perplexity is often determined as the inverse of the probability assigned by the model to the observed sequence of copyright. A higher probability corresponds to a lower perplexity, indicating that the model finds the observed sequence more probable.
Applications of perplexity are widespread in NLP tasks such as machine translation, text summarization, and speech recognition. By assessing the perplexity of different models, researchers can contrast their performance and select the most effective architectures for specific applications.

Assessing the Intricacies of Language: A Look at Perplexity
Language is a multifaceted and intricate system, encompassing an astonishing variety of structures and nuances. Evaluating its complexity has long been a central challenge in computational linguistics. Enter perplexity, a metric designed to quantify the "surprisal" intrinsic within textual data. Perplexity essentially measures how well a language model can predict the next word in a sequence. A low perplexity score indicates that the model is highly proficient at forecasting future copyright, suggesting a deep understanding of the underlying linguistic patterns.
In essence, perplexity provides a quantitative perspective through which we can evaluate the sophistication of language models. It serves as a valuable tool for comparing different designs and tracking progress in natural language processing research.
